Abstract

The liberalization of ground handling in Europe forces airports to assess their previous termperformancenext term relative to their competitors in order to remain competitive and sustain long-term competitive advantage. Together with main EU hub airports, action research was conducted for one year to develop previous termanext term holistic previous termperformance measurement systemnext term (PMS) for ramp services. The resulting PMS entails previous termanext term process-based perspective and reflects the supply chain of airport logistics. As the findings of an ex-post validation suggest, the previous termsystemnext term represents previous termanext term suitable basis for competitive benchmarking activities.
